How do you carve out your identity?

McCarthy-era 1954, when being different was dangerous: After her father's death, obedient misfit Elinor must find her place between her mother's debutante society and a bohemian artist counterculture.

Exploring female relationships, resilience, and the power it takes to become yourself despite societal pressures, Pinned is an intimate, uniquely feminine coming-of-age story. And it's on the road to becoming an independent feature film.

What does a uniquely feminine coming-of-age story look like?

It is characterized by observation and exploration, by choices made in powerless positions. It prioritizes female community, but can also include men as part of a pastiche of relationships. Its structure might be untraditional, with plot as a journey, a recipe for an arc. It is told sincerely, authentically, thoughtfully.


What makes this story important now?

The expectation for women to fit a certain “ideal” is just as strong today as it was in the 1950s. While there may be more options for women to choose their own path now, the prevalence of influencer culture, the conservative tradwife movement, and the overturning of Roe v. Wade continue to drive home the message that the safest route for women is conformity and submission.

Pinned questions the influences that make up that message: media, family, religion, society — and explores what happens when women craft their identities because of or in spite of them.


Who is the writer-director?

Seeking to be a small force of earnestness in the powerful film and television industry, Julie Haberstick started working on set in 2009. Her credits now include Homeland (Showtime), Bones (Fox), and many more. Haberstick runs streaming platform Mason Arts Amplified for George Mason University, and Citric Focus Consulting, a creative support service. Her short films — and most of her work — can be described as “intimate journey stories.” Pinned will be Haberstick’s feature debut.
